Club member Dell'Orto examines immigration coverage on latest NPC podcast
National Press Club member and author Giovanna Dell'Orto discusses the challenges of covering immigration from the southern borders of the European Union and the United States in the latest edition of Update-1, the National Press Club podcast.
Dell'Orto a journalism professor and former Associated Press immigration reporter, and member of the National Press Club, speaks in the podcast about how media coverage of immigration challenges is often too narrowly focused and fails to take into account the cultural, political, and economic factors behind mass migration.
Dell'Orto teaches international journalism and communication history at the University of Minnesota's School of Journalism and Mass Communication. She is the author of three books on news and international affairs and is working on a new manuscript about foreign correspondence.
